    What are 'Mots Fléchés', Anyway?

    Before we get into the football aspect, let’s clarify what 'mots fléchés' actually are. Essentially, they’re crossword puzzles with a visual twist. Instead of written clues, some squares contain arrows pointing to where the answer should be written. This can make them a little easier to solve than traditional crosswords, especially for visual learners. Think of them as the crossword puzzle's cooler, slightly more relaxed cousin.

    Mots fléchés are popular in many French-speaking countries, and they're a staple in newspapers and magazines. They range in difficulty, from simple puzzles for kids to incredibly complex ones for adults. The appeal lies in their accessibility and the satisfying feeling of completing one, filling in all those little squares until the grid is finally conquered. For those learning French, these puzzles are also a great way to improve vocabulary and understanding of the language in a fun and engaging way.     Football Forwards: The Stars of the Attack

    When we talk about 'avant au football', we're referring to the forwards, the attacking players whose primary job is to score goals. These are the guys who get the crowd on their feet, the ones who make the highlight reels, and often the players who become household names. Think of legends like Lionel Messi, Cristiano Ronaldo, and Pelé. They all made their names as forwards, terrorizing defenses and finding the back of the net with incredible regularity.

    Forwards come in different shapes and sizes, and they play various roles within a team. Some are center forwards, also known as strikers, who lead the line and are the main target for passes in the attacking third. Others are wingers, who play out wide and are known for their speed, dribbling skills, and ability to deliver crosses into the box. And then there are those versatile players who can play in multiple forward positions, adapting to different tactical needs and providing flexibility to the team.     Combining Football Forwards and Mots Fléchés: A Winning Combination

    So, how do we bring these two elements together? An 'avant au football mots fléchés' puzzle will typically feature clues related to famous football forwards, their careers, their skills, and perhaps even their nicknames. You might get clues like “Brazilian forward known as ‘O Fenômeno’” (answer: Ronaldo) or “Argentine maestro who played for Barcelona” (answer: Messi). The possibilities are endless, and the puzzles can be tailored to different levels of difficulty. The beauty of this combination is that it challenges you to think about football in a different way. It’s not just about remembering who scored the winning goal in a particular match; it’s about recalling details, nicknames, and other trivia that might have slipped your mind.
